How does Illinois' Tax Credit Scholarship Program affect private school tuition for Compton residents?
Illinois' Invest in Kids Act offers a significant financial consideration. This tax credit scholarship program provides need-based scholarships for students to attend qualified private schools. Families in Compton with household incomes up to 300% of the federal poverty level can apply. Since the top schools like Rockford Christian and St. Mary are approved participants, eligible Compton families could receive substantial tuition assistance, making private education more accessible. Applications are typically managed through scholarship granting organizations like Empower Illinois.
